WebTexas Teacher Retirement System. To be eligible for membership in the state’s Teacher Retirement System (TRS), a person must be a paid employee of a public state-supported educational institution in Texas who works at least one-half of the standard workweek. Compare average salaries and work days across Texas : Industry Job Days of work per year Average Salary; … WebTexas Teacher Retirement System As a public school employee in Texas, you must participate in the Teachers Retirement System, a defined benefit pension plan. You contribute 7.7% of your salary. WebState service credit determines vacation accrual rates and longevity pay. It does not determine retirement benefits or creditable service toward retirement. If you need information about your creditable service or retirement benefits, contact the Teacher Retirement System of Texas (TRS) at 512-542-6400, or 1-800-223-8778. WebWhy does the WEP affect Texas educators? The Social Security system figures employees’ incomes based on the total amounts of their Social Security contributions. When figuring incomes in this way, employees such as Texas educators, who work most if not all of their careers in jobs that do not pay into Social Security, appear to have low incomes.
